Package: podman
Version: 4.3.1+ds1-8+deb12u1
Severity: normal

Dear Maintainer,

The podman-auto-update service runs on system boot. This is not
documented in the man page, hence I believe that this is not by
intention. Also running the auto update service concurrently to
container/pod startup can lead to races and doesn't seem to be very
sensible behavior.

This bug has been reported upstream:
https://github.com/containers/podman/issues/25232

It was closed since this is rather a packaging issue, not an upstream
one. Also it has been pointed out that Fedora doesn't expose this
behavior. Patch attached for Debian.

* What led up to the situation?

1. Create a container/pod and generate a systemd service for it
2. Reboot the machine
3. Observe that the auto update service was started during boot using
sudo journalctl --boot --unit podman-auto-update

* What was the outcome of this action?

The auto update service does start during system boot

* What outcome did you expect instead?

The auto update service does not start during system boot
